IBM Bluemix

28
IBM Bluemix La plate-forme d’innovation numérique Jawad Jari Software Client Architect [email protected] IBM Client Center Casablanca 28 Mai 2015

Transcript of IBM Bluemix

Page 1: IBM Bluemix

IBM Bluemix™La plate-forme d’innovation numérique

Jawad JariSoftware Client [email protected]

IBM Client Center Casablanca – 28 Mai 2015

Page 2: IBM Bluemix

AL12387-USEN-00

4

Business Pressures Driving New Responsive IT Structures

Too often, IT projects today are delivered late and over

budget. A commissioned study by Forrester Consulting on

behalf of IBM found these poor outcomes in about 25% of

large IT projects (see Figure 1).1 A key cause: manual

configuration of hardware and middleware products to

create systems. Manual configuration also causes

downtime after upgrades.

“Customers want more features,

faster, for less money. [To respond,]

we’re pushing integration to the

maximum.”

— Director of IT, healthcare management firm

FIGURE 1

Business To IT: Improve Solution Delivery

1Base: 155 US respondents

2Base: 119 respondents whose project deployed behind schedule (Multiple choices allowed; percentages don’t total to 100%)

3Base: 119 respondents whose project deployed behind schedule (Multiple choices allowed; percentages don’t total to 100%)

4Base: 279 respondents who experienced application downtime

Source: A commissioned study conducted by Forrester Consulting on behalf of IBM, December, 2011

Problématiques : Retard de livraison et dépassement des budgets des projets TI

Page 3: IBM Bluemix

Autres nouvelles exigences des développeurs …

Pannes rapides

Secondes

pour

Déployer Pas

d’adhérence

Tous les

langage

Intégration

continue

Prêt pour

Mobile

Focus

sur le

Code

Choix des

outils

API

utiles

3

Page 4: IBM Bluemix

4

Révision du modèle de déploiement des TI devient une nécessité des CxO : Cloud Computing

Page 5: IBM Bluemix

Un choix varié de modèles du Cloud pour d’adresser des besoins uniques et des priorités.

Cloud PublicIT traditionnelle

Cloud : Différents modèles d’architecture

Cloud Hybride Cloud Privé

Page 6: IBM Bluemix

Réseau Réseau Réseau Réseau

Stockage Stockage Stockage Stockage

Serveurs Serveurs Serveurs Serveurs

Virtualisation Virtualisation Virtualisation Virtualisation

O/S O/S O/S O/S

Middleware Middleware Middleware Middleware

Runtime Runtime Runtime Runtime

Données Données Données Données

Applications Applications Applications Applications

IT maison traditionnelle

Infrastructureas a Service

Platformas a Service

Softwareas a Service

Le c

lien

t ad

min

istr

eLe

fou

rnisseu

r adm

inistre

Le fo

urn

isseur ad

min

istre

Le fo

urn

isseur ad

min

istre

Le c

lien

t ad

min

istr

e

Le c

lien

t ad

min

istr

e

Personnalisation ; coûts plus élevés ; mise à disposition plus lente

Standardisation ; coûts moindres ; mise à disposition plus rapide

Cloud : différents modèles de service

Page 7: IBM Bluemix

Cloud : différents modèles de service

Page 8: IBM Bluemix

Cloud : différents modèles de service

Page 9: IBM Bluemix

Cloud : différents modèles de service

Focus sur

le Code

Innovation

Agilité métier

Rapidité

Page 10: IBM Bluemix

Bluemix, c’est quoi?

10

Bluemix est une plate-forme open-standard, dans le cloud, mis à votre

disposition pour vous simplifier le développement, la gestion et

l’exécution de vos applications : web, mobile, BD&A, IoT, etc.

Instant Runtimes Containers Virtual Machines

Page 11: IBM Bluemix

11

Bluemix est flexible …

Infrastructure

as a Service

Code

Data

Runtime

Middleware

OS

Virtualization

Servers

Storage

Networking

Code

Data

Runtime

Middleware

OS

Virtualization

Servers

Storage

Networking

Platform

as a Service

*Bluemix Local coming Summer 2015

Built on open

technologies:

A faire soit même

A la charge du fournisseur

Page 12: IBM Bluemix

Bluemix est ouvert …

12

Bluemix est tout sauf verrouillé. Choisissez comment développer,

déployer et gérer vos applications, Bluemix s’occupe du reste.

ComputeChoose the level of

infrastructure

abstraction based

on your app’s

architectural needs.

LocationDeploy apps to Bluemix

Public (in a growing

number of geos), your

own dedicated cloud

Bluemix, or one that

runs within your data

center (Local*).

ServicesPick from a catalog of

IBM, third party,

open source, or your

own services to

extend your apps.

IBM

Third Party

Open Source

Yours

Dev ToolingFrom editors to source

code management to

continuous delivery, you

can use Bluemix’

powerful tooling or

easily bring your own.

*Bluemix Local coming Summer 2015

Page 13: IBM Bluemix

Bases de données

Virtualisation

Serveurs d’applications

Serveurs HTTP

Installer

Configurer

Intégrer

…Déployer

Systèmes

d’exploitation

Simplifier le déploiement : méthode traditionnelle

vs méthode assistée

Bases de données

Virtualisation

Serveurs d’applications

Serveurs HTTP Déployer

Systèmes

d’exploitation

Page 14: IBM Bluemix

Simplifier le déploiement : Le déploiement

d’application s’accélère grâce à CloudFoundry

A l’ancienne :Le déploiement d’application en jours ou en heures

Le déploiement

d’application

nécessite 8 (ou

plus) étapes

manuelles

L’équipe IT

configure du

middleware

complexe

Avec CloudFoundry :Le déploiement d’application en minutes ou en secondes

Page 15: IBM Bluemix

15

Page 16: IBM Bluemix

16

Page 17: IBM Bluemix

Bluemix ArchitectureBluemix is underlined by three key open compute technologies: Cloud Foundry, Docker, and

OpenStack. It extends each of these with a growing number of services, robust DevOps tooling,

integration capabilities, and a seamless developer experience.

17

Flexible Compute Options to Run Apps / Services

Instant Runtimes Containers Virtual Machines

Platform Deployment Options that Meet Your Workload Requirements

Bluemix

Public

Bluemix

Dedicated

Bluemix

Local*

DevOps

Tooling Your Own Hosted Apps / Services

Integration

and API Mgmt

Powered by IBM SoftLayer In Your Data Center

+ + +

+ +

Catalog of Services that Extend Apps’ Functionality

Web Data Mobile AnalyticsCognitive IoT Security Yours

+

*Bluemix Local coming Summer 2015

Page 18: IBM Bluemix

18

Page 19: IBM Bluemix

19

Page 20: IBM Bluemix

20

Page 21: IBM Bluemix

21

Page 22: IBM Bluemix

22

Page 23: IBM Bluemix

23

Page 24: IBM Bluemix

24

Page 25: IBM Bluemix

25

Page 26: IBM Bluemix

26

Page 27: IBM Bluemix

Bluemix

Démo

Page 28: IBM Bluemix